cusers.xsd 2.15 KB
<?xml version="1.0" encoding="UTF-8"?>
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ema"
    xmlns="http://www.jee-soft.cn/bpm/plugins/userCalc/cusers"
    targetNamespace="http://www.jee-soft.cn/bpm/plugins/userCalc/cusers"
    xmlns:base="http://www.jee-soft.cn/bpm/plugins/userCalc/base" elementFormDefault="qualified">
    <xs:import namespace="http://www.jee-soft.cn/bpm/plugins/userCalc/base"
        schemaLocation="base.xsd"/>
    <xs:element name="cusers">
        <xs:annotation>
            <xs:documentation>用户配置</xs:documentation>
        </xs:annotation>
        <xs:complexType>
            <xs:complexContent>
                <xs:extension base="base:abstractLogic">
                    <xs:all maxOccurs="1" minOccurs="0">
                        <xs:element name="members" minOccurs="0">
                            <xs:complexType>
                                <xs:attribute name="account"  use="required"/>
                                <xs:attribute name="userName" use="required"/>
                            </xs:complexType>
                        </xs:element>
                        <xs:element name="var" minOccurs="0" type="base:executorVar"/>
                    </xs:all>
                    <xs:attribute name="source" type="userType" use="required">
                        <xs:annotation>
                            <xs:documentation>用户类型</xs:documentation>
                        </xs:annotation>
                    </xs:attribute>
                </xs:extension>
                
            </xs:complexContent>
            
        </xs:complexType>
    </xs:element>
    <xs:simpleType name="userType">
        <xs:restriction base="xs:string">
            <xs:enumeration value="start"></xs:enumeration>
            <xs:enumeration value="prev"></xs:enumeration>
            <xs:enumeration value="spec"></xs:enumeration>
            <xs:enumeration value="var"></xs:enumeration>
            <xs:enumeration value="currentUser">
				<xs:annotation>
					<xs:documentation>当前登录者所在的组织</xs:documentation>
				</xs:annotation>
			</xs:enumeration>
			
        </xs:restriction>
    </xs:simpleType>
</xs:schema>